EduVault is a non-custodial platform:
- Private Keys: We never store or transmit private keys. Wallet interactions happen client-side via Reown/AppKit.
- Transactions: Users must manually approve all on-chain actions.
- Infrastructure: Sensitive keys are managed through secure environment variables.
Refund payouts move treasury funds, so their signing is isolated from the general platform admin key:
- Dedicated key:
REFUND_SIGNER_SECRETis a Stellar account used only for refunds. It never holds more than the treasury float needed for expected refund volume and is topped up from cold storage. The general admin secret (STELLAR_ADMIN_SECRET) can never sign refunds. - Least privilege: The signer performs exactly one operation type — a payment to a destination derived from the settled purchase receipt. Amount, asset, and destination always come from MongoDB records, never from request payloads.
- Spend ceiling:
REFUND_MAX_SINGLE_UNITScaps any single payment. - Rotation: Rotating the key is an environment change; no database state references the old key.
- Emergency disable:
REFUNDS_EMERGENCY_DISABLE=truehalts all outbound refund payments immediately while keeping claims readable and approvable.
